Skip to main content

Conversion of UTCDateTime in Dynamics AX 2009

public static void UTCDateTimeConversion()

{

UTCDateTime dateTime;

date tmpDate;

TimeOfDay tmpTime;

CustTable cTable = CustTable::find("1101");

;

// Extracted date & Time from UTCDateTime datatype to individulal variable

dateTime = cTable.createdDateTime;

tmpDate = DateTimeUtil::date(dateTime);

tmpTime = DateTimeUtil::time(DateTimeUtil::applyTimeZoneOffset(dateTime, DateTimeUtil::getUserPreferredTimeZone()));

info(strfmt("Date: %1 and Time: %2.", tmpDate, time2str(tmpTime,1,2)));



// assign UTCDateTime varriable by using two individual field

dateTime = DateTimeUtil::newDateTime(12\05\2010, timeNow());

info(strfmt("UTCDateTime: %1.",dateTime));

}